

Enter your username and password and hit ENTER. Add OwnCloud Database Settingsįinally, click on ‘ Finish Setup’. Next, click on the ‘ Storage and database’ and provide the database details such as database user, database name and password. You will be required to provide the username and password. To complete OwnCloud setup, browse your server’sIP address as shown below: The welcome interface will greet you as shown. Next, enable additional Apache modules that are required by OwnCloud and restart the Apache webserver to reload the configuration and effect the changes. To enable the OwnCloud site, just as you would any virtual host run the command: $ sudo ln -s /etc/apache2/sites-available/nf /etc/apache2/sites-enabled/ $ sudo vim /etc/apache2/sites-available/nfĪdd the configuration below and save.

Upon installation, OwnCloud stores its files in the /var/So, create a virtual host file for Owncloud as shown.
#INSTALL APPS IN BITNAMI OWNCLOUD INSTALL#
Once again update your system to resynchronize the system packages and install Owncloud. $ sudo echo 'deb /' > /etc/apt//owncloud.list Once the signing key is installed, go ahead and enable OwnCloud’s repository. The repository for Debian 10 has not yet been released, and therefore, we will use the repository of Debian 9.įirst, install the PGP signing key. Nevertheless, OwnCloud maintains a repository for each distribution. MariaDB > FLUSH PRIVILEGES Ĭreate OwnCloud Database Step 3: Install OwnCloud in Debianīy default, OwnCloud is not included in Debian 10 repositories. MariaDB > GRANT ALL ON owncloud.* TO IDENTIFIED BY ' ' įinally, flush privileges and exit. MariaDB > CREATE DATABASE owncloud Ĭreate a user for the OwnCloud database and grant all privileges to the user. Once logged in, create a database for OwnCloud. The next step will be to create a database to handle OwnCloud’s files during and after the installation. Step 2: Create a Database for OwnCloud Files If Apache is not started, start and enable it on boot by running the commands. If Apache is up and running, you should get output similar to the one shown below, indicating that it is ‘ active’. $ php -vĪlso, verify that the Apache webserver is running by running the command.

Once installed, check the PHP version using the command. $ sudo apt install php7.2 libapache2-mod-php7.2 php7.2. Now install PHP and the required dependencies as shown. Once you are done creating the repository for PHP, update your system packages & repositories for the new PHP repository to take effect. $ sudo echo "deb $(lsb_release -sc) main" > /etc/apt//php.list At the time of penning down this guide, PHP 7.3 is not yet supported, so our best shot is using PHP 7.2. After the installation is complete, proceed and install PHP 7.2.
